Saint-Héand town hall and Saint-Joseph church |
Saint-Héand is a French commune with 3,592 inhabitants (as of January 1 2017) in the department of Loire in the region Auvergne Rhône-Alpes . The municipality belongs to the arrondissement of Saint-Étienne and is part of the canton of Sorbiers (until 2015: the main town ( chef-lieu ) of the canton of Saint-Héand ). The inhabitants are called Héandais (es) .
geography
Saint-Héand is located about eight kilometers northwest of Saint-Étienne in the historic Forez landscape . Saint-Héand is surrounded by the neighboring communities of Aveizieux in the north, La Gimond in the northeast, Fontanes in the east and northeast, Sorbiers in the southeast, La Tour-en-Jarez and L'Étrat in the south, La Fouillouse in the southwest and Saint-Bonnet-les -Oules to the west and northwest.
history
The village has existed since the 10th century. According to legend, it was founded by St. Engendus (French: Saint Héand) through the foundation of a monastery, or by pilgrims who brought his relics here.

Community partnerships
A partnership has existed with the German municipality of Ingelfingen in Baden-Württemberg since 1991.
Personalities
- Pierre Angénieux (1907–1998), mathematician and engineer, founder of the company (the Angénieux company is still based in Saint-Héand)
